歡迎光臨
每天分享高質量文章

Docker Tomcat 容器部署 web 應用 ( war )

(點擊上方公眾號,可快速關註)


來源:乞力馬扎羅的雪雪,

blog.csdn.net/CHENYUFENG1991/article/details/78514170

創建tomcat容器

docker run tomcat –name mytomcat -p 8080:8080 -d

進入容器內部

交互式的進入tomcat容器。“docker exec”命令表示在運行中的容器中開啟一個新的行程。

查看到webapps路徑為:/usr/local/tomcat/webapps。等下需要把war包拷貝到該路徑下。

上傳war包到容器

docker中也可以使用cp命令完成和宿主機的檔案拷貝。

重啟容器

重啟容器,然後就可以發現上傳的war包已經自動解壓部署了。進入webapps目錄即可查看。

訪問應用

要註意訪問的路徑可能和自己本機測試跑的路徑不同。如果你本身是一個多module專案,本地測試跑起來的url路徑與目前單獨war包部署跑起來的路徑肯定是不同的。

在瀏覽器中通過url即可訪問到該專案。可以發現,以上過程和實際Tomcat中部署過程是十分相似的。

看完本文有收穫?請轉發分享給更多人

關註「ImportNew」,看技術乾貨

赞(0)

分享創造快樂